Output a45423e4b9dd6323716917ccf4c233f21d1386e53dc0d95bf5cffdea75544956:18

value
33921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2c8210de61afa09c6a16e41dfa1bd2cfe8adea1 OP_EQUAL
address
3HzKwuQwW9emTKemFGLNwwKQfqnKuu91Da
transaction
a45423e4b9dd6323716917ccf4c233f21d1386e53dc0d95bf5cffdea75544956
confirmations
224663
spent
true